  • #1 | Business and Professions Code - BPC - BPC § 13652

    (a) Any person who intentionally violates any provision of this chapter or any regulation promulgated pursuant thereto is guilty of an infraction, and, upon conviction, shall be punished by a fine not to exceed fifty dollars ($50) for each day that the person violates the provision or regulation.
